site stats

Merge in pandas with different column names

Webright − Another DataFrame object. on − Columns (names) to join on. Must be found in both the left and right DataFrame objects. left_on − Columns from the left DataFrame to use as keys. Can either be column names or arrays with length equal to the length of the DataFrame. right_on − Columns from the right DataFrame to use as keys. Web25 apr. 2024 · on tells merge () which columns or indices, also called key columns or key indices, you want to join on. This is optional. If it isn’t specified, and left_index and right_index (covered below) are False, then …

Pandas Merge DataFrames Explained Examples

WebPandas: how to merge horizontally multiple CSV (key,value) files and name `value` columns in the resulting DF using filenames; Merge multiple CSV files using Pandas to create final CSV file with dynamic header; Python DataFrame: How to connect different columns with the same name and merge them into one column; Pandas merge 2 csv … WebExample 2: Concatenate two DataFrames with different columns. In this following example, we take two DataFrames. The second dataframe has a new column, and does not contain one of the column that first dataframe has. pandas.concat () function concatenates the two DataFrames and returns a new dataframe with the new columns as well. table builder training https://puretechnologysolution.com

Pandas: How to Merge Columns Sharing Same Name - Statology

Web27 feb. 2024 · Here the list items are column names, which are the names of the columns on which we want to join two dataframes. Full Join in Pandas. Here’s another interesting task for you. We have to combine both dataframes in order to find all the products that are not sold and all the customers who didn’t purchase anything from us. Web10 mei 2024 · Pandas: How to Merge Two DataFrames with Different Column Names. You can use the following basic syntax to merge two pandas DataFrames with different … Web15 okt. 2024 · How to merge two pandas DataFrames with different names? How can I merge two pandas DataFrames on two columns with different names and keep one of the columns? But clearly I am merging on UserName and UserID so they are the same. I want it to look like this. How to combine columns and columns in pandas? table builder windchill

Python Pandas merge samed name columns in a dataframe

Category:Pandas: control new column names when merging two dataframes?

Tags:Merge in pandas with different column names

Merge in pandas with different column names

Combine Data in Pandas with merge, join, and concat • datagy

Web13 dec. 2024 · The merge function has the suffixes parameter, but not prefixes, unfortunately. You can of course rename your columns after the merge using rename … Web5 jan. 2024 · There are two columns with the same names. Because Pandas DataFrames can’t have columns with the same names, the merge () function appends suffixes to …

Merge in pandas with different column names

Did you know?

Web13 apr. 2024 · Surface Studio vs iMac – Which Should You Pick? 5 Ways to Connect Wireless Headphones to TV. Design Web2 mrt. 2024 · What this line of code does is to merge two dataframes — left_df and right_df — into one based on their values with the same column_name available in both dataframes. With the how='inner', this …

Webpandas merge on multiple columns with different names pandas merge on multiple columns with different names Web12 okt. 2024 · We can merge two Pandas DataFrames on certain columns using the merge function by simply specifying the certain columns for merge. Syntax: …

Web19 jan. 2024 · Use pandas.merge () when Column Names Different When you have column names on left and right are different and want to use these as a join column, use left_on and right_on parameters. This also takes a list of column names as values to merge on multiple columns. Web17 aug. 2024 · Let us see how to join two Pandas DataFrames using the merge () function. merge () Syntax : DataFrame.merge (parameters) Parameters : right : DataFrame or named Series how : {‘left’, ‘right’, ‘outer’, ‘inner’}, default ‘inner’ on : label or list left_on : label or list, or array-like right_on : label or list, or array-like

Web27 aug. 2024 · Here are two simple methods to track the differences in why a value is missing in the result of a left join. The first is provided directly by the merge function through the indicator parameter. When set to True, the resulting data frame has an additional column _merge: >>> left_df.merge (right_df, on='user_id', how='left', …

Web24 jun. 2014 · def myJoiner(row): newrow = [] for r in row: if not pandas.isnull(r): newrow.append(str(r)) return ';'.join(newrow) def groupCols(df, key): columns = … table building hardwareWeb29 nov. 2024 · Pandas has a method .merge () to merge multiple datasets efficiently. df_combine = df_1.merge (df_2, left_on='PolicyID', right_on = "ID", how='left') df_combine = df_combine.merge (df_3, on='PolicyID') The first merge () Here, df_1 is called the left dataframe, and the df_2 is called the right dataframe. table building suppliesWeb10 sep. 2024 · Option 2: Pandas: merge on index by concat and axis=1. Alternative solution is to merge both DataFrames by using method concat. For this approach you need to set the parameter axis=1 which is equivalent to axis='columns'. pd.concat([df1, df2], axis='columns') The result is similar to the previous one with differences in the column … table bumen already existsWeb2 dec. 2024 · It is possible to join the different columns is using concat () method. Syntax: pandas.concat (objs: Union [Iterable [‘DataFrame’], Mapping [Label, ‘DataFrame’]], … table building planstable built around treeWeb13 jan. 2024 · By setting how=’right’ it will merge both dataframes based on the specified column and then return new dataframe containing rows from both dataframes and set NAN value for those where data is missing in one of the dataframes. Code: Python3 import pandas as pd data1 = pd.read_csv ('datasets/loan.csv') data2 = pd.read_csv … table bumper pool a vendreWeb18 mrt. 2024 · Merging on different column names Now let’s consider another use-case, where the columns that we want to merge two pandas DataFrames don’t have the same name. In this case, instead of providing the on argument, we have to provide left_on and right_on arguments to specify the columns of the left and right DataFrames to be … table buondi